You should probably ask the devs in their forum. I run 100% AI everywhere I fly and dont have those pauses anymore since I updated to SP1. Prior to SP1 I was getting a lot of pauses but no more. I also use the following settings in the UT UI which may make a difference.Target FSX frame rate = offMax altitude ground a/c visable = 10,000 ftDistance to spawn ground a/c = 25 nmMax a/c to spawn = 150 a/cThey can probably help you get it sorted out however so that you dont have the pause problems.
I've been keeping my eye on this thread for a few days now as I was having issues with UT2 pauses and also planes disappearing from gates. One moment they'd be there, pan around the aircraft and look back again and they'd be gone.I changed my UT2 settings to those quoted above and it worked a treat. No pauses to insert traffic, except for at the start of loading and no phantom planes either.It has also been interesting to read what others think about the quantity of AI at airports. Hey Adam, glad my settings worked better for you and got rid of the pauses.The developers of the product buy the schedule data for the airliners from another company. So basically the schedules and traffic are about as good a representation of what you will see in the real world. The only way to get more realistic would be to buy FS Live traffic but you have to pay a subscription charge for it. Another thing you may need to check is that some airliners dont have all the paints for the entire fleet and if you have the default UT2 paints unchecked then you maybe missing some a/c. What I did is print out a schedule for the big hub I fly into regularly, then compare the airliners listed in the PDF to the paints for them in the UI. If I find missing ones I fill them in with paints from WOAI packages. In some cases airlines like Corsair were missing a lot of paints, so I was able to fix it by assigning some WOAI paints from their Corsair package.
